One of the new offerings sure to excite consumers is a special line of "pop-up" cards that feature high-quality audio, synchronized lights, motion, vibration, and other effects. Shoppers can enjoy illustrated scenes that come to life and beautiful arrangements of lights and sound harmoniously synced together.

Another fun introduction translates the classic comedy formula of set-up and punch line into a new humorous experience. These cards are highlighted by two complementary sounds that combine to enhance the joke. When the recipient opens their greeting the first, "set-up," sound can be heard, and when they open the inside panel another sound plays accenting the effect of the punch line. One example reads, "a little birdie told me it's your birthday." The first inside panel plays the sound of a bird chirping happily and reads, "he also told me your age!" The final panel opens to the sound of a cartoonish shotgun blast, and reads, "clearly he knew too much."

No summer would be complete without something fun for kids, and American Greetings has just the right product. The company recently introduced special music and sound envelopes complete with an accompanying card, just for kids. As the child opens the envelope they are surprised and delighted by a song or sound bite that sets the environment for the accompanying greeting card. Featuring the popular birthday themes of princesses, pirates, animals and more, the envelopes and cards are not only convenient, but also a lot of fun.

About American Greetings Corporation

For more than 100 years, American Greetings Corporation (NYSE: AM) has been a manufacturer and retailer of innovative social expression products that assist consumers in enhancing their relationships. The Company's major greeting card brands are American Greetings, Carlton Cards, Gibson, Recycled Paper Greetings and Papyrus, and other paper product offerings include DesignWare party goods, American Greetings and Plus Mark gift-wrap and boxed cards. American Greetings also has the largest collection of electronic greetings on the Web, including cards available at AmericanGreetings.com through AG Interactive, Inc. (the Company's online division). AG Interactive also offers digital photo sharing and personal publishing at PhotoWorks.com and Webshots.com and a one-stop source for online graphics and animations at Kiwee.com. In addition to its product lines, American Greetings also creates and licenses popular character brands through the American Greetings Properties group. Headquartered in Cleveland, Ohio, American Greetings generates annual revenue of approximately $1.7 billion, and its products can be found in retail outlets domestically and worldwide.
